[MS SQL SERVER] - Pb de caractères

- Pb de caractères [MS SQL SERVER] - SQL/NoSQL - Programmation

Marsh Posté le 19-04-2003 à 00:05:11    

Bonjour tout le monde !
 
J'ai eu une désagréable surprise lorsque que je fais des requêtes sur ma base !
En effet dans ce qui me retourne les caractères accentués ne passent pas :
-> ' pour é
-> & pour à
 
... Pourquoi ???? :??:  
 
La conf : Apache + PHP4 + MS SQL Server6.5 (bientot en 2000).
J'utilise le package mssql pour interroger ma base.
 
Merci de me répondre !

Reply

Marsh Posté le 19-04-2003 à 00:05:11   

Reply

Marsh Posté le 19-04-2003 à 00:18:54    

A tout les coups, tu utilises une version piratée US, et tu as laissé le charset par défaut.
 
Pas de pot, fallait lire la doc de SQL Server : on peut pas changer le charset une fois le moteur installé.
 
T'es donc bon pour une réinstallation :fuck:
 
Bon, sous 2000, c'est pas censé marcher, mais dans les paramètres de la base, on peut changer le charset par défaut, et ça à l'air de marcher.

Reply

Marsh Posté le 19-04-2003 à 00:23:29    

Qui Que Quoi Ca ?
 
Cette base est déjà exploité pour un intranet, et je n'ai pas ce problème de caractères.
Cette intranet est développé en ColdFusion.
 
CFM a été abandonnée au profit de PHP.
 
D'autres suggestions ??? moins couteuses que la réinstallation (solution inimaginable)

Reply

Marsh Posté le 19-04-2003 à 00:24:30    

Ben alors c'est ton apache/plugin pour mssql qui est mal configuré, et qui utilise ASCII au lieu de ASCII étendu.

Reply

Marsh Posté le 19-04-2003 à 00:28:06    

Cette réponse me rassure !
 
Malheureusement je pourrais tester que Mardi, weekend et jour férié obligent.
 
Mais je te tiendrai au courant, ça pourra peut-être aider d'autres ?
 
merci, pour tes réponses !

Reply

Sujets relatifs:

Leave a Replay

Make sure you enter the(*)required information where indicate.HTML code is not allowed